This book presents a clear and structured view of precision agriculture as a practical approach for climate resilient and sustainable farming. It brings together the core ideas, tools, and practices that shape modern food production.
The first section introduces the core principles of precision agriculture, climate resilience, global food system challenges, and the digital technologies that enable data driven farm decisions. Subsequent chapters examine key adaptation themes, including climate risk assessment, smart water management, soil health diagnostics, nutrient optimisation, and crop diversification. The mitigation section focuses on carbon management, precision livestock systems, renewable energy integration, and targeted approaches that reduce chemical inputs.
This book serves as a useful reading resource for students, researchers, agronomists, policymakers, extension workers, development practitioners, and anyone interested in practical and technology enabled pathways for sustainable farming in a changing climate.
